来自100多个国家和国际组织的6000多名嘉宾话发展促合作 共同构建“一带一路”科技创新共同体
Si Chuan Ri Bao· 2025-06-15 00:40
Group 1 - The second "Belt and Road" Technology Exchange Conference was held in Chengdu from June 10 to 12, attracting over 6,000 guests from more than 100 countries and international organizations, resulting in significant collaborative outcomes [1][8] - Key achievements included the release of the "Chengdu Declaration on Building a Technology Innovation Community for the Belt and Road," the launch of eight major initiatives including the International Meridian Circle Scientific Program, and the signing of 28 bilateral government technology cooperation agreements [1][9] - The conference showcased over 400 technological achievements across various fields such as artificial intelligence, equipment manufacturing, biomedicine, and new energy, highlighting the global reach of Sichuan enterprises [2][3] Group 2 - Notable discussions included the importance of long-term scientific research and international collaboration, as emphasized by Nobel laureates and academicians, who shared insights on the significance of investing in early childhood development and the potential of future materials [5][6][7] - The establishment of the fourth batch of "Belt and Road" joint laboratories and the launch of the Chengdu International Technology Transfer Center were key initiatives aimed at enhancing global technology cooperation [9][10] - The conference also focused on nurturing young scientific talent through the "Double Thousand" plan, which aims to support innovation and entrepreneurship among young scientists in collaboration with partner countries [9][10]
国际嘉宾热议“一带一路”科技合作新图景
Ke Ji Ri Bao· 2025-06-12 09:18
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the articles emphasizes that technological cooperation is becoming a strong driving force for the high-quality development of the "Belt and Road" initiative [1][2][3] - The second "Belt and Road" Technology Exchange Conference highlighted the importance of building solid partnerships and effective dialogues to ensure that scientific and technological advancements have a profound and practical impact [1] - The construction of the "Digital Silk Road" is facilitating the implementation of cutting-edge technologies such as 5G, big data, and artificial intelligence in participating countries, providing more opportunities for global South countries to engage in technological development [1][2] Group 2 - The "Open Science International Cooperation Initiative," jointly launched by China, Brazil, South Africa, and the African Union, aims to create an open, fair, and non-discriminatory global technological development environment [2] - Effective cooperation mechanisms, including technology transfer centers and youth scientist exchange programs, have been established between China and participating countries, transforming technological cooperation into benefits for people's livelihoods [2] - The future of "Belt and Road" technological cooperation is promising, with expectations to strengthen collaboration in areas such as food and energy security, artificial intelligence, and green development [2][3]
